电子行业功能测试工程师面试题详解.docxVIP

  • 0
  • 0
  • 约2.88千字
  • 约 9页
  • 2026-02-08 发布于福建
  • 举报

电子行业功能测试工程师面试题详解.docx

第PAGE页共NUMPAGES页

2026年电子行业功能测试工程师面试题详解

一、单选题(每题2分,共10题)

1.在功能测试中,以下哪项属于黑盒测试的基本原则?

A.依据代码逻辑设计测试用例

B.关注系统内部数据结构

C.不需要了解系统内部实现细节

D.测试用例需覆盖所有代码分支

答案:C

解析:黑盒测试的核心是不依赖系统内部实现,仅基于需求文档和规格说明设计测试用例,验证功能是否符合预期。选项A和B属于白盒测试的特点,选项D过于绝对,实际测试中可能无法覆盖所有分支。

2.某智能手机充电功能测试,发现充电时屏幕自动熄灭,以下哪种定位缺陷的方法最有效?

A.直接修改代码调试

B.检查硬件连接

C.分析系统日志和事件记录

D.询问用户主观感受

答案:C

解析:功能测试工程师应通过系统日志和事件记录分析问题,而非直接修改代码或依赖主观感受。硬件检查可排除物理故障,但日志分析能直接定位软件问题。

3.在测试一个嵌入式系统时,发现某功能在特定温度下失效,这属于哪种缺陷类型?

A.逻辑错误

B.老化问题

C.环境依赖缺陷

D.资源竞争

答案:C

解析:缺陷与特定环境(温度)相关,属于环境依赖缺陷。逻辑错误是代码问题,老化问题与时间相关,资源竞争涉及多任务冲突。

4.以下哪种测试方法最适合验证多设备协同工作的功能?

A.单元测试

B.集成测试

C.系统测试

D.回归测试

答案:B

解析:集成测试旨在验证模块间交互,多设备协同属于模块交互范畴。单元测试针对单模块,系统测试覆盖整体功能,回归测试验证修复效果。

5.某智能手表在连续使用5小时后心率监测数据出现偏差,以下哪个测试策略最可能发现该问题?

A.纯随机测试

B.等价类划分

C.压力测试

D.边界值分析

答案:C

解析:压力测试关注长时间运行下的稳定性,能暴露内存泄漏、数据漂移等问题。随机测试效率低,等价类和边界值分析适用于特定场景。

二、多选题(每题3分,共5题)

6.在进行功能测试时,以下哪些属于测试用例设计的关键要素?

A.输入数据的合法性验证

B.异常流程的覆盖

C.性能指标(如响应时间)

D.用户界面布局检查

答案:A、B

解析:功能测试核心是验证业务逻辑,包括输入校验和异常处理。性能和界面属于其他测试维度。

7.某车载系统功能测试中,以下哪些场景属于正常测试范畴?

A.油箱余量低于10%时显示警告

B.GPS在隧道中自动切换卫星源

C.刹车系统在湿滑路面制动距离测试

D.车载Wi-Fi在5GHz频段信号强度

答案:A、B、C

解析:D属于网络测试范畴,而A、B、C均涉及车载系统核心功能。测试需结合地域法规(如中国GB标准)和用户实际使用场景。

8.以下哪些工具常用于自动化功能测试?

A.Selenium(Web)

B.Appium(移动端)

C.JUnit(单元测试框架)

D.Wireshark(网络抓包)

答案:A、B

解析:A和B是功能自动化常用工具,C是单元测试框架,D用于网络协议分析。测试工具选择需考虑平台(Android/iOS)和自动化范围。

9.在测试消费电子产品时,以下哪些缺陷可能因地域差异被忽略?

A.电压适配问题(如中国220V/美国110V)

B.语言本地化错误

C.按键布局(如左手/右手用户优化)

D.网络频段支持(如4G/5G制式)

答案:A、B、C、D

解析:消费电子需适配多地域标准,A涉及硬件安全,B/C/D关乎用户体验。测试需覆盖中国(GB/T标准)、欧美(FCC/CE)等市场。

10.某智能音箱语音唤醒功能测试中,以下哪些属于无效用例?

A.静音模式下唤醒

B.5米外清晰唤醒

C.同时播放白噪声时唤醒

D.唤醒后连续执行5条指令

答案:A、C

解析:B和D属于正常功能测试,A(静音模式)和C(干扰环境)是典型异常场景,但A可能因硬件禁用无法测试,C需验证抗干扰能力。

三、简答题(每题5分,共4题)

11.简述功能测试与性能测试的主要区别及其在电子行业中的应用场景。

答案:

-功能测试验证系统是否按需求工作,关注“对不对”,如手机通话是否接通、手表心率是否准确。性能测试关注“快不快、稳不稳”,如系统响应时间、并发处理能力。

-应用场景:功能测试适用于产品上市前验证,如智能家电的远程控制;性能测试适用于服务器、自动驾驶系统等高负载场景。

12.某电子设备在高温环境下死机,简述排查步骤。

答案:

1.检查系统日志(如Android的logcat)查找崩溃信息;

2.隔离硬件/软件冲突(替换内存/更新固件);

3.测试散热设计(如风扇转速、热敏电阻数据);

4.对比同批次产品确认是否为批次问题;

5.

文档评论(0)

1亿VIP精品文档

相关文档